TimeSpanConverter.CanConvertTo(ITypeDescriptorContext, Type) 方法

定義

取得值,表示這個轉換子是否可以使用內容將物件轉換成指定的目的型別。

public:
 override bool CanConvertTo(System::ComponentModel::ITypeDescriptorContext ^ context, Type ^ destinationType);
public override bool CanConvertTo (System.ComponentModel.ITypeDescriptorContext context, Type destinationType);
public override bool CanConvertTo (System.ComponentModel.ITypeDescriptorContext? context, Type? destinationType);
override this.CanConvertTo : System.ComponentModel.ITypeDescriptorContext * Type -> bool
Public Overrides Function CanConvertTo (context As ITypeDescriptorContext, destinationType As Type) As Boolean

參數

context
ITypeDescriptorContext

提供格式內容的 ITypeDescriptorContext

destinationType
Type

Type,表示要轉換為何種目標型別。

傳回

如果這個轉換子可以執行轉換,則為 true,否則為 false

例外狀況

destinationTypenull

value 對於目標型別並不是有效的值。

備註

可以使用 context 參數來擷取環境的其他資訊,而這個轉換子就是從這個環境叫用的。 這可能是 null,所以一定要檢查。 甚至,內容物件上的屬性可能會傳回 null

給繼承者的注意事項

請覆寫這個方法以提供您自己的轉換需求。

適用於

另請參閱